Wolves will face Ligue 1 side RC Lens at Walsall’s Pallet-Track Bescot Stadium this coming pre-season.
The French side are Wolves’ fourth confirmed pre-season opponents, with the fixture taking place on Wednesday 30th July, kick-off 7.30pm.
Lens finished eighth in the French top tier last season and the fixture will come two-and-a-half weeks before the new Premier League campaign for Vitor Pereira’s group.
Ticket information will be announced in due course, while supporters will be able to purchase a stream to watch live on wolves.co.uk, with further details coming soon.
After returning from their Portugal training camp, the Old Gold will travel to Stoke City on 26th July and meet with Lens the following Wednesday, before flying to Spain for a second camp.
While in Spain, Wolves will face Girona at their Estadi Montilivi home, before concluding pre-season against Celta Vigo at Molineux one week before the season.
